Tomato-Rhubarb Chutney:
As i think about this, this was a recipe created by a Parsi "Aunty" in Montreal who was revered as a terrific cook by the whole community. My thanks to my friend Yasmin for prying the recipe out of her.
4 cups brown sugar
1 cup brown sugar
4 cups apple cider vinegar
4 lbs (18-ish medium sized tomatoes)
2 lbs (after cutting, cleaning) of rhubarb
4 tbsp GOG (ginger, garlic, onion paste) - https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=VM66r1pL0sA
4-6 tbsp of red kashmiri chili powder
3 tbsp garam masala
salt to taste
Pair this chutney with kebabs. chicken tikka, shaami kebabs, or as a paste in sandwiches!
